Policing and the Rise of Automobile Culture

This chapter examines the tragic story of Sandra Bland within the context of systemic injustice and policing related to traffic violations. It explores the historical evolution of traffic laws and the professionalization of police forces in America, particularly as they adapted to the increasing presence of automobiles. Additionally, it discusses landmark legal cases that have shaped the practices surrounding vehicle searches, highlighting the tensions between law enforcement and individual rights.
